They make radiators with extra rows but it's not necessary for regular driving. Are you planning on towing? I have a 160 degree thermostat, and my temperature gauge doesn't even move most of the time. I still get heat.

If you measure your unit and have a little more room you might try summit racing. They sell aluminum hi performance units with a different core than factory. And you might get more cooling with a unit if you use an external trans cooler. That will also reduce internal temperature. Is you heater core clogged were your not getting good flow.

the problem im having is when i sit in traffic more than five minutes my check engine light comes on eventhough the temp guage is on the lower end.it goes off once im moving.i assumed its getting too hot.
 






Well for $50.00 it's cheaper than a new unit why don't you buy. A real temp Unit from pep boy. Your sending unit could be bad at lease you will have a real number to judge by
 






A severe duty fan clutch and a new fan with more blades would help.
 






i will check the fan clutch.
 






^ Yes,on the fan clutch and fan blade. BIG difference when those are right. The fan blades almost always are cracked when you remove them. don-ohio (:^)
